I just put my dish on the roof, reconnected all of my cables, turned my Lifetime Ultra back on, and now I only see the four LEDs light up, one at a time, across the screen. It never actually gets to the "on" state. Has the receiver fried itself? The only thing I did was unplug it from the wall and move it to a different TV in a different room so that I could see the signal meter better on the other TV.

Is there some type of "Master Reset" sequence I can use to bring it back to life, or has it died completely? It's only a week old (in my house). Any words of wisdom would be welcome.

HELP!!!!!!
 
Whew!!! False alarm.

The F connector to the motor from the LNBF was loose. I guess I should have checked the connections myself. Once I tightened those babies down, signal was coming in like crazy.
